Abstract:The biochemical composition of one-year old ( weight: 40- 80g) and two-year old Fugu obscurus ( weight: 200- 300g ) cultured in ponds was studied. The results showed the content of crude protein of twoyear old f ish was lower than that of one-year old, but the content of crude fat is higher than that of one-year old obviously. Among essential amino acids, the level of lysine and arginine of two-year old f ish were apparently higher than that of one-year old, the contents of the other amino acids are all lower than those of one-year old, and their component rates were similar. Among non-essential amino acids, glutamic acid content is the highest in both one-year and two-year old fish, which is 26. 54% and 26. 69% respectively. The contents of monounsaturated fatty acids of two-year old fish are higher than those of one-year old, especially the C18B1which content of two-year old fish increased by 12. 23% . But the contents of saturated and highunsaturated fatty acids of one-year old f ish are higher than those of two-year old, especially the DHA which contents are 12. 86%, 8. 43% respect ively. Among the 14 measured mineral elements, the contents of Ca、Zn of two-year old f ish are obviously higher than those of one-year old, the contents of the other elements are lower than or almost close to those of one-year old f ish.
